#d08667 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d08667 is composed of 81.6% red, 52.5%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.6% magenta, 50.5%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 17.7 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 61%. #d08667 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#a10d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#d08667 color description : Moderate orange.
#d08667 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d08667 has RGB values of R:208, G:134,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.5,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13665895.
